How do architects evaluate or design a site?

Architecture Site Analysis - Evaluating Your Site Visit

  1. Site boundary conditions. Look at the extent of the boundary and what forms it (vegetation, fencing, buildings etc).
  2. Neighbouring buildings. Their location, scale, height, use, vernacular.
  3. Legal Restrictions. ...
  4. Street patterns and sections. ...
  5. Access. ...
  6. Typography. ...
  7. Views. ...
  8. Climate conditions.

Can I be an architect if I'm bad at math?

You dont have to be a mathematician to be an architect, and you dont have to remember calculus 10 years into your career. You just have to be profcient enough in math so when you see something that either requires mathematical skill, or requires some critical and logical thinking, you'll be able to firguere it out.
